Robbie Kerr is a racing driver from United Kingdom who last raced in WEC for Delta-ADR. Kerr has recorded 0 wins and 1 podium from 16 starts.[1]

A Racer Rating of 4,809 ranks Kerr 1411th of 38,983 indexed drivers, on an Elo scale where the strongest reach the high 8,000s. It is built from every indexed race in the driver's file, decayed for time since their last race.

Robbie Kerr was a British racing driver whose career spanned single-seaters and sportscar racing between 2002 and 2013. He holds a Racer Rating of 5,025, placing him in the established professional band; this reflects a driver capable of consistent competition at the professional level, though without the championship wins or sustained front-running records that mark the strongest of that tier. His record across 16 starts shows an average finishing position of P9.7, indicating mid-field consistency rather than regular podium contention. The FIA's Silver grading in sportscar racing denotes professional-level status, typically applied to young or early-career drivers in that discipline.[1]

Kerr's early record included a single start in Formula 3 Macau in 2002, the same year he won the British Formula 3 championship. The gap to his next recorded racing came four years later with ten starts in Formula V8 3.5 for KTR in 2006, a competitive single-seater series that saw him complete a full season without a podium finish. His most significant phase came in the World Endurance Championship between 2012 and 2013, where he contested five rounds for Delta-ADR, securing one podium finish across those starts. In his final recorded activity, a three-round WEC stint in 2013, he finished P24 without further podium results.[2]

The quality of opposition in Kerr's endurance racing reveals a mixed head-to-head record. He finished ahead of Pastor Maldonado, the 2010 GP2 Series champion, twice and Stefan Johansson twice, notably superior achievements against elite-level drivers. However, he accumulated a losing record against several regular rivals who shared similar professional credentials; most notably, he finished behind Borja Garcรญa in eight of nine shared races and behind Steven Kane in seven of nine. These results suggest Kerr established himself as a capable but not dominant competitor within professional sportscar racing, capable of occasional wins against top-tier opposition but more typically outpaced by the strongest drivers in his regular fields.
